Junior Accounting & Administrative Assistant
Position Summary
We are se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Junior Accounting & Administrative Assistant to support our accounting, administrative, and human resources functions. This role is ideal for someone with strong organizational skills, a service-oriented mindset, and the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
The successful candidate will assist with bookkeeping, accounts payable, office administration, employee support, and general HR coordination while maintaining a high level of professionalism and confidentiality.
Key Responsibilities
Accounting & Finance
- Perform daily bookkeeping and financial record maintenance.
- Process and track Accounts Payable (AP) transactions.
- Reconcile invoices, receipts, and expense reports.
- Assist with monthly account reconciliations.
- Maintain accurate financial documentation and records.
- Support the accounting team with administrative finance tasks.
Administrative Support
- Manage office supply inventory and coordinate purchases as needed.
- Coordinate office activities and administrative operations.
- Organize and maintain company records and files.
- Schedule meetings and assist with calendar management.
- Handle travel arrangements, including hotel accommodations, airfare reservations, and transportation logistics.
Human Resources Support
- Assist with employee onboarding and offboarding processes.
- Track and maintain PTO (Paid Time Off) records.
- Coordinate maternity leave and other employee leave requests.
- Maintain employee records and HR documentation.
- Support employee communications and HR-related administrative activities.
Qualifications
- Associate's or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Business Administration, Human Resources, or a related field.
- 1–3 years of experience in accounting, administrative support, or HR-related roles.
- Basic understanding of bookkeeping principles and Accounts Payable processes.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Word, Outlook).
- Experience with accounting software is a plus.
- Strong organizational and time-management skills.
- Ability to handle confidential information with discretion.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
